A History Rooted in the Land

The story of paper production in Pine Bluff stretches back decades, intertwined with the region's abundant timber resources. The availability of pine forests and the proximity to the Arkansas River, ideal for transportation and processing, made Pine Bluff a natural location for a paper mill.

Over the years, the mill has undergone several transformations, changing ownership and adapting to new technologies. Each iteration has added to the site's history and deepened its roots within the community.

From Southern Kraft to Graphic Packaging

Originally established as International Paper's Southern Kraft Division, the mill quickly became a significant employer in the region. Generations of families found stable work within its walls, contributing to the town's growth and prosperity.

Later, ownership transitioned to Graphic Packaging International, bringing with it new investments and a focus on sustainable packaging solutions. This shift reflected a broader trend in the industry towards environmentally conscious practices.

Economic Lifeline for Pine Bluff

The paper mill remains one of the largest employers in Pine Bluff, providing hundreds of jobs with competitive wages and benefits. This is particularly important in a region where manufacturing opportunities can be scarce.

Beyond direct employment, the mill supports a network of local businesses, from logging companies and transportation services to suppliers of equipment and maintenance services. This ripple effect strengthens the entire local economy.

The jobs at GPI are more than just employment; they offer opportunities for advancement and skill development. The mill invests in training programs to ensure its workforce stays current with the latest technologies and safety protocols.

Navigating Environmental Challenges

Paper mills have historically faced environmental challenges, and the Pine Bluff facility is no exception. However, GPI has made significant strides in reducing its environmental footprint and promoting sustainable practices.

The company has invested heavily in cleaner production technologies, wastewater treatment systems, and air emission controls. These efforts demonstrate a commitment to minimizing the mill's impact on the surrounding environment.

Furthermore, GPI actively promotes responsible forestry management, ensuring that the timber used in its paper production comes from sustainably managed forests. This helps protect biodiversity and maintain the health of the region's ecosystems.
